NEED HELP WITH TIRE SIZE AND CROSS SUSPENSION

I looking to get new tires to replace my Run Flats, the problem i have is the tire size, I would like to get 215/40R/18 instead of the 205/40R/18. I have lowered my mini 1.5in with the Cross susp. the people of Tire Rack told me that they will not warranty that the 215/40/18 will not rub. Is anyone using 215/40/18 with Cross Susp...?

If stock wheels ... or lots of positive offset .
5mm spacers will fix any issues you may have.

Just measure the front wheel distance from area where the tire meets the rim ..to the coilovers...that is where it will touch
